By 5:46am, and after 247 kms from Pampanga, we reached the barangay outpost. We were only going to ask for directions there but Brgy kagawad Mandy Collado said he can actually get us a boat from there.

We waited a bit while he fetched his kumpare who owns a boat. As soon as they were back, we took the car to his comrad on the coast and waited to be boarded.

balaki island, infanta, pangasinan


From the coast it seems as if the island is so close, but it took us close to 30mins to reach, considering it was an almost flat current. It was low tide at that time and the boat can hardly dock close.

The sand isn't white. It's Cream brown just like that of bolinao. I have expected it to be like that of tambobong since it was close but i was wrong.

The place where we camped was also quite rocky; a little bit later, the waves are becoming more rough. We couldn't really have beach fun. Since everyone didn't get enough sleep, after having our meal, all of them slept.

Meanwhile, i took the chance of touring the island. It would have been better if we camped on the side facing colibra island. Water was more quiet, less rocks on the bed, and it was sun shaded.

balaki island, infanta, pangasinan


Walked back and checked out the other side. That one was great for pictures because of the fallen trees, just like that of potipot's trademark. The trash of previous campers are everywhere though.

After some pictures, walked back again and everybody's still asleep. If only i had a number to reach the boatman, i would have asked him to pick us up and we'd rather go tambobong beach. After all, we'll have to drive back to Dasol; Anyway 3 of us haven't been there yet. Unfortunately, the boatman does not have a mobile.
